SHRM 2013 Annual Conference
Workplace Application: This session will explore cloud and application management technologies available to meet your needs and improve efficiency.
PowerPoints/Handouts Available

This session will answer the question, "How can 'the cloud' benefit my organization?" Kizielewicz will provide insight into how organizations are choosing and leveraging cloud solutions. Learn how to collaborate with IT to ensure successful deployment of cloud solutions as it is imperative to partner with IT given the security and integration considerations. You will learn how to assess your organization's readiness to embrace applications delivered via the cloud. By referencing customer case studies and service experiences, Kizielewicz will show you how to optimize your chances of success when choosing to manage applications in the cloud.

As senior vice president and chief marketing officer, Jim Kizielewicz is responsible for developing and guiding the global marketing strategy for Kronos. 

Kizielewicz has served in a variety of management and executive capacities for Kronos since he joined the company in 1981, including leadership positions in services, business development, product marketing, and training.  As head of corporate strategy when Kronos was a publicly traded company, Kizielewicz was the principal architect of several strategic acquisitions.

A sought-after thought-leader and speaker, few executives in the field of workforce management can match the experience that Kizielewicz has accumulated during his multi-faceted tenure with Kronos.  From the pioneering days of introducing micro-processing technology for time-capture to the latest in biometric security devices, Kizielewicz has been a consistent contributor to the industry’s continuing evolution. 

Kizielewicz earned a bachelor’s degree in government from Hamilton College, and has participated in a series of executive education programs, including the AEA/Stanford Executive Institute at Stanford University.
